Ingreedies food trail at KERB Camden Market

We ran an Ingreedies half-term food trail with KERB Camden Market, with a competition for kids to design their own street food stall, inspired by some of the stalls they visited. Part of Camden Market Minis free half-term family festival.

Food trail

Our food trail encouraged kids to explore the stories, people and ingredients that make up the amazing array of stalls in KERB Camden Market, serving food from all around the world.

We hid Ingreedies on 9 stalls in the market, each posed a question for the kids to complete on their fact sheets. Here are some photos of the stalls that featured on the trail – thanks to all of them for taking part!


Competition

The food trail helped provide kids ideas for their competition entry, to invent and design their own street food stall. KERB helped us judge all the entries and pick the winner, this fantastic Japanese themed Udon Makie stall created by 9-year-old Sofia. Chris illustrated Sofia’s winning entry as part of her prize, which also included an Ingreedies apron and box of cooking goodies.
